A South Siberian bronze spout axe, 9th - 6th century B.C. Massive, thick wall with a high rectangular muzzle at the rear end and a slightly curved blade with slightly tapering ends. The sides decorated with raised lines in groups of three. Beautiful dark green patina with reddish oxides. Length 10.8 cm. Provenance: Frankfurt private collection. Acquired in April 2016 at Hermann Historica (auction 73, lot 4549). Previously Rhenish private collection, taken over from the father's estate, acquired by him in the 1960s to 1980s. Condition: I -
